Location as an unquestionable advantage
The most frequently and consistently praised aspect of "Agusia" is its location. Guests unanimously emphasize that this is one of its greatest advantages. It is located very close to the center of Wisła, allowing easy access to restaurants, shops, and the city's main attractions without the need for a car. The heart of the town is just a few minutes' walk away. Furthermore, for families with children and those seeking water attractions, the proximity of the Gołębiewski Hotel and its "Tropikana" swimming pool complex, approximately 200 meters away, is a huge convenience. Winter sports enthusiasts will also appreciate this location – reviews mention the proximity to the BSA ski lift and the illuminated Partecznik ski lift. This makes "Agusia" a strategically located location for those planning an active holiday, regardless of the season.
Characteristics of the facility and rooms offered
"Agusia" offers its guests guest rooms, which can be described as private accommodations. Single, double, and triple rooms are available, each with a private bathroom. This basic standard distinguishes the property from typical hostels with shared bathroom facilities. Each room is equipped with a TV. A shared kitchenette is available to all guests, allowing for the preparation of simple meals and may be useful for budget travelers. Outside, there is a garden with a barbecue area, providing additional space for relaxation on warmer days. This hospedaje style places the property somewhere between a private accommodation and a small guesthouse .
Extremely different opinions on the standard and cleanliness
It's precisely in terms of the standard and conditions inside the building that the greatest discrepancies in reviews emerge, which can be confusing for potential guests. On the one hand, some guests describe their experiences positively. Reviews include phrases like "cozy, warm, and above all, clean" and praise for the friendly and helpful owner. Other guests emphasized the property's "warmth," which is especially important during the winter season. These comments suggest that you can find a peaceful and stress-free hospedaje here.
However, there's another, much more critical side to the coin. Other guests, in their admittedly rather old reviews, paint a completely different picture. There are very serious complaints about the overall standard, described as "straight from the communist era" or "from two decades ago." Specific issues include uncomfortable, old couches, torn bedding with torn buttons, and an unpleasant musty smell in the room. Comments about cleanliness are particularly concerning – one guest mentioned pervasive dust and cobwebs. Additionally, there were criticisms of the tiny bathrooms, which allegedly made it difficult to move freely. More recent reviews from booking portals also confirm some of these issues: guests still complain about very small bathrooms, as well as worn-out fixtures, a leaky toilet, and short beds that are uncomfortable even for people of average height. This indicates that the problem of outdated furnishings is still present.
